Summary of the story
Upon awakening, Xiangwan finds herself reliving her second year of high school. However, she is no longer the top-performing student in her class, but rather finds herself at the bottom of the academic hierarchy. In her fervent pursuit to regain her former status, she undergoes a transformative journey that challenges her preconceived notions about others.
In the year 2020, the accomplished 28-year-old Nan Xiangwan (Li Landi) holds the esteemed position of HR director at a globally recognized corporation. Despite her professional success, Xiangwan harbors a deep-seated anxiety rooted in her staunch belief in the importance of academic credentials. Through intensive psychotherapy, Xiangwan is transported back in time to her senior year of high school, where she grapples with the challenge of integrating into Class 7. In order to secure her admission to Guanghua University, Xiangwan must navigate a series of obstacles, including interruptions from her classmates, reconciling with her once-estranged father, and confronting painful memories from her past. Along the way, Xiangwan forms a meaningful friendship with fellow student Lin Xiaoran (Lai Kuanlin), a physical education enthusiast. Through these relationships, Xiangwan gradually learns that academic achievement is not the sole measure of success.
